A man who died in a rafting mishap on the Cache La Poudre River has been identified.
Frank Diskin, 69, of Parsons, Kan., drowned in a rafting accident Thursday, according to the Larimer County Coroner’s Office.
Diskin was vacationing in Colorado with his family.
Complications of heart disease also contributed to his death, the coroner’s office ruled after an autopsy this morning.
Diskin was among four people in a raft, operated by Rocky Mountain Adventures in Fort Collins, who were thrown into the swollen river.
One person broke a leg in the accident and two, who were not injured, had to be rescued from an island near the Mishawaka Inn, about 25 miles west of Fort Collins.
